[JSP] 서블릿의 여러 가지 URL 패턴 [매핑 이름으로 사용되는 URL 패턴]
·
◎ Java/JSP📋
- 여러 가지 URL 패턴 1. TestServlet1 : 정확히 이름까지 일치("/first/test") package sec02.ex01; import java.io.IOException; import java.io.PrintWriter; import javax.servlet.ServletException; import javax.servlet.annotation.WebServlet;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; @WebServlet("/first/test") public class TestSer..
[JSP] JSP의 영역 개체 [page, request, session, application]
·
◎ Java/JSP📋
1. JSP 영역 개체 설명 영역 서블릿 설명 page this JSP 페이지의 서블릿 인스턴스를 저장한다. request HttpServletRequest 클라이언트의 요청 정보를 저장한다. session HttpSession 세션 정보를 저장한다. application ServletContext 컨텍스트 정보를 저장한다. 2. JSP 영역 객체의 쓰임새 영역 영역 객체 쓰임새 page pageContext 한 번의 요청에 대해 하나의 JSP 페이지를 공유. 주로 커스텀 태그에서 새로운 변수를 추가할때 사용 request request 한 번의 요청에 대해 같은 요청을 공유하는 JSP 페이지를 공유. 주로 하나의 요청을 처리하는데 사용되는 JSP페이지 사이에서 정보를 전달하기 위해 사용 session ..
[JSP] 로그인 창 만들기(2) [아이디, 비밀번호 입력 시에 유효성 검증 적용하기]
·
◎ Java/JSP📋
[JSP] 로그인 창 만들기(1)[Bootstrap 5를 활용한 로그인 창 만들기] 1. 로그인 창 만들기 - controller package ex01; import java.io.IOException; import javax.servlet.ServletException; import javax.servlet.annotation.WebServlet; import javax.servlet.http.HttpServlet;.. yermi.tistory.com 1. 로그인 창 만들기 - controller package ex01; import java.io.IOException; import javax.servlet.ServletException; import javax.servlet.annotation.We..
[JSP] 로그인 창 만들기(1) [Bootstrap 5를 활용한 로그인 창 만들기]
·
◎ Java/JSP📋
1. 로그인 창 만들기 - controller package ex01; import java.io.IOException; import javax.servlet.ServletException; import javax.servlet.annotation.WebServlet; import javax.servlet.http.HttpServlet; import javax.servlet.http.HttpServletRequest; import javax.servlet.http.HttpServletResponse; @WebServlet("/login") public class Login extends HttpServlet{ @Override protected void doGet(HttpServletRequest req..